SUMMARY
The Warranty Lead conducts root cause analysis of issues, prepares records and reconciles warranty start dates, submitting In Service forms to the manufacturer, and resolving vendor warranty internally so that production and sales goals are not impeded. The Warranty Lead reports to the Warranty Manager and assists in reporting reconciliation and internal sales training.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
+ _Responds to warranty issues found in production and documents labor and parts costs incurred._
+ _Notifies supplier of warranty issue to get warranty authorization and to begin claim process._
+ _Gathers and records needed information to support warranty claim filing._
+ _Initiates claim process and works with warranty processing team to ensure claims filed on time_
+ _Reports repeat defects to quality management for further action._
+ _Analyzes and tracks open claims to ensure recovery of warrantable repairs._
+ _Develops relationships with suppliers to simplify the warranty and goodwill claim process_
+ _Responsible for ensuring Work Orders are closed in a timely manner_
